The Los Alamos area was originally a Chumash Indian Village and then became a stagecoach town in the late 1800's. It's a short drive to the rest of Santa Ynez Valley and everything it has to offer. It still boasts the last remaining railroad station that serviced the narrow gauge line during the early 1900’s (across the street from my ranch).
